One common problem addressed by basement window services is water intrusion. Poorly sealed or damaged windows can allow moisture to seep into the basement, leading to mold growth, wood rot, or other structural concerns. Additionally, outdated or broken windows can compromise the security of a property, making it easier for intruders to gain access. By replacing or repairing basement windows, service providers help mitigate these risks, creating a safer and more stable environment. Properly installed windows also support better insulation, which can reduce energy costs associated with heating and cooling the home.

Installation Costs - The typical cost for installing new basement windows ranges from $300 to $700 per window, depending on size and material. For example, a standard egress window might cost around $500 to install. Prices can vary based on window type and complexity of the installation.

Replacement Expenses - Replacing existing basement windows generally costs between $250 and $600 per window. The price depends on the window's size, style, and whether framing or structural modifications are needed. Custom or larger windows tend to be on the higher end of the range.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for basement windows varies from $100 to $400 per window. Vinyl windows are usually more affordable, while wood or specialty options can increase the overall expense. Material choice influences both initial costs and long-term maintenance.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may include disposal of old windows, structural modifications, or finishing work, which can add $100 to $300 per project. These costs depend on the scope of work and any required repairs or enhancements during installation or replacement.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Why should I replace my basement window? Replacing a basement window can improve energy efficiency, enhance security, and increase natural light in the space.

How do I know if my basement window needs repairs or replacement? Signs such as drafts, water leaks, difficulty opening or closing, or visible damage may indicate the need for repair or replacement.

What types of basement windows are available? Common options include egress windows, sliding windows, and casement windows, each offering different benefits for safety and ventilation.

Can I install a new basement window myself? Installation of basement windows typically requires professional expertise to ensure proper sealing, safety compliance, and proper fit.

How long does a basement window replacement usually take? The duration can vary depending on the window type and installation specifics, but most projects are completed within a day or two by local service providers.
